# Session Handling During the Broker Upgrade

Hey new folks — while we migrate Pellerin from RabbitFen 3.x to 4.0, sessions won't survive broker restarts, so the gateway falls back to sticky cookies. Don't panic if the session dashboard looks spiky during the cutover window. Replays are handled by the shadow queue on the Moorcast cluster. To inspect queue state in staging, the admin endpoint expects the bearer token shown below.

portal login ticket: eyJhbGciOiJIUzI1NiIsInR5cCI6IkpXVCJ9.eyJzdWIiOiIhOZL0PIn0.aRZhcMKo

### Step 4 — Apply tuning baseline

After upgrading Findrel to v7, reset relevance tuning to the shipped baseline before re-applying any customer overrides. Old boost profiles are incompatible and will silently degrade ranking. Confirm the reindex completed, then load the defaults. The baseline configuration to apply is as follows.

config for yahof-tajop:
zorath:
  pin: 7493
  metrics_host: metrics.zorath.tolvaqsys.internal
  tenant: praiel
  seal: seal_fd9cd4f1

Minutes — Management Meeting, Harrowgate Office

Present: V. Landrick (chair), P. Osmere, J. Calloway.

Project Skyline is eight weeks behind schedule. Root cause: vendor slippage at Merrow Systems plus internal resourcing gaps. Osmere to reassign two engineers from the Fenwick build. Revised completion: end of Q1.

Budget overrun held at 6%; no further draw approved. Calloway to brief the board in writing before Friday.

Next review in a fortnight. The confidential note below sets out the contingency plan.

management briefing: Only 33 of the 504 pilot accounts renewed Holox, so a churn review is set for August 1. Fenysix Logistics is in early talks to buy Zoroxix Group for about $459.9 million.